Expert Tips for Success

– Make sure the yeast is fresh and not expired for proper dough rising.

– Use a good quality cheese for a gooey and flavorful filling.

– Adjust the amount of garlic according to your preference for a stronger or milder garlic flavor.

– Allow the rolls to cool slightly before serving to avoid burning your mouth on the hot cheese.

FAQs

Q: Can I prepare cheese garlic rolls in advance?

A: Yes, you can assemble the rolls ahead of time and refrigerate them overnight. Simply bake them when ready to enjoy.

Q: How do I store leftover cheese garlic rolls?

A: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ator. Reheat in the oven to maintain their texture and flavor.

Ingredients

  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 packet yeast
  • 1/2 cup milk
  • 2 tablespoons butter, melted
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on sugar
  • 1 egg
  • 2 cups mozzarella cheese, grated
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 tablespoons parsley, chopped
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Directions

  1. Activate the yeast by combining it with warm milk and sugar. Let it sit until foamy.
  2. Mix the flour, salt, melted butter, and activated yeast to form a dough. Let it rise until doubled in size.
  3. Roll out the dough into a rectangle and brush with olive oil.
  4. Sprinkle grated mozzarella cheese, minced garlic, chopped parsley, salt, and pepper evenly over the dough.
  5. Roll up the dough tightly and slice it into rolls.
  6. Place the rolls in a baking dish, cover, and let them rise again.
  7. Bake in a preheated oven until golden brown.
  8. Serve and enjoy the cheesy, garlicky goodness!
